Устройство для формирования тестов
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 1444782
Авторы: Далматкина, Друз
Текст
С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СНИХРЕСПУБЛИН ОПИСАНИЕ ИЗОБРЕТЕНИЯК АВТОРСКОМУ СВИДЕТЕЛЬСТВУ 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(56) Авторское свидетельство СССР В 1088000, кл, С 06 Г 11/00, 1984.Авторское свидетельство СССР В 888126, кл, С 06 Р 11/22, 198 1, (54) У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 ТЕ- ТОВ(57) Изобретение относится.к области вычислительной техники и может быть использовано для контроля устройств ввода-вывода информации, представлен-, ной в многорегистровых кодах. Цель изобретения - сокращение времени формирования теста. Устройство содержит счетчик 2, дешифратор 3, коммутатор(51)4 С 06 Р 11 26 12, элементы ИЛИ 18, счетчик 5, элемент И 9, триггеры 7, 8, 11, дешифратор 6, элементы И 14, 15, 16, 17, формирователь 19 импульсов, элементыНЕ 1, 4, 10, Триггеры 7, 8 включаютэлементы И 14, 15, которые триггер 11подключает к тактовой шине, Счетчик2 считает импульсы с выхода элементаИ 4 и формирует тестовые комбинации,которые через коммутатор 12 и элементы ИЛИ 18 подаются на выходы устройства. Счетчик 5 и дешифратор 6формируют сигналы признаков, которыеуправляют элементами И 16, 17, Считывание кодов признаков обеспечиваетсяимпульсом формирователя 19. Дешифратор 3 управляет триггером 1 1 и остановом устройства через мажоритарныйэлемент 13. 2 ил. 1 табл.Изобретение относится к областивычислительной техники и может бытьиспользовано для контроля устройствввода-вывода, информации, представлен 5ной в многорегистровых кодах.Целью изобретения является сокращение времени формирования теста.На фиг, 1 приведена блок-схемаустройства; на фиг. 2 - временная 1 Одиаграмма его работы.Устройство содержит элемент НЕсчетчик 2, дешифратор 3, элемент НЕ4, счетчик 5, дешифратор 6, триггеры7, 8, элемент И 9, элемент НЕ 10, 15триггер 11, коммутатор с элементамиИ .12-1-12-5, мажоритарный элемент13, элементы И 14-17, группу элементов ИЛИ 18-1-18-5, формирователь 19импульсов, выполненный на счетчике 2020 и мажоритарном элементе 21.Устройство формирует три массиватестовых наборов в трехрегистровыхкодах МТКв такой последовательности: массив русских символов, массивлатинских символов, массив цифровыхсимволов. Перед каждым массивом одинраз Формируется код соответствующего регистрового признака "Русский""Цифра" задаются соответствующимоединением входов элементов ИЛИ 18 с 35выходами элементов И 16-17. В каждоммассиве тестовых наборов с помощьюсчетчика 2 формируется 29 пятиразрядных кодов символов в последовательности, приведенной,в таблице. Счетчик 1 О2 последовательно перебирает все пятиразряднь 1 е двоичные комбинации, изкоторых комбинация Ф 27 теста, соответствующая коду регистрового признака "ЦиФра", запрещается, чтобы неизменился регистровый признак выдаваемого тестового массива, и на выход устройства не вьдается, а комби- .нация 30 служит признаком конца тес.тового массива,50Устройство работает следующим образом.В исходном состоянии счетчики 2,5, 20, триггеры 7, 8, 11 находятсяв нулевом положении (цепи начальнойустановки на фиг, 1 не показаны).Триггер 11 подготавливает к открыванию элемент И 14. В нулевом положении счетчика 5 на первом выходе дешифратора 6 формируется сигнал "Русский, который вьдается во внешнее устройство. Пятирзарядные кодовые комбинации тестовых наборов формируются на выходах элементов ИЛИ 18. Отсутствие кодов регистровых признаков "Латинский" или "Цифра" на выходах элементов ИЛИ 18 является признаком русского регистра для внешнего объекта, так как код "Русский" - нулевой. Это означает, что первыймассив, выдаваемый устройством, русские символы, Импульсный сигнал "Тест", поступающий по управляющему входу устройства, устанавливает в единичное состояние триггер 7, сигнал с выхода которого подготавливает к открыванию элемент И 9 и к срабатыванию - триггер 8. По тактовому входу в устройство подаются тактовые импульсы. По Фронту тактового импульса триггер 8 устанавливается в единичное состояние и открывает элементИ 14, Тактовые импульсы через элемент И 14 поступают на тактовый входсчетчика 2 и через элемент НЕ 1 стробируют элементы И 12, коммутирующиевыходы счетчика 2. Счетчик 2 считает по срезу тактового импульса и последовательно перебирает пятиразрядные комбинации в соответствии с таб-.лицей. Кодовые комбинации с выходов,счетчика 2 через элементы И 12 и ИЛИ 18 вьдаются во внешнее устройство в виде тестовых наборов русских символов. Состояния счетчика 2 контролируются дешифратором 3, который выявляет комбинации 27 и. 30, При установке сЧетчика в состояние, соответствующее коду 27 таблицы, на выходе дешифратора 3 Формируется сигнал, который через элемент НЕ 4 закрывает элемент И 12, и этот код не вьдается на выходы устройства, После установки счетчика 2 в положение, соответствующее последней тестовой комбинации 30, дешифратор 3 формирует сигнал, который устанавливает триггер 11 в единичное состояние, Триггер 11 закрывает элемент И 14 и открывает элемент И 15 и таким образом переключает шину тактовых импульсов с элемента И 14 на элемент И 15, Очередной тактовый импульс с выхода элемента И 15 опрашивает мажоритарный элемент 13, увеличивает содержимое счетчика 5 на единицу и обнуляет счетчик 2, Кроме того, этот импульс подается нафор мир овател ь 19 . Счетчик 5 устанавливается в состояние "Один", котороедекодируется дешифратором 6, При этомснимается сигнал с первого выходадешифратора 6 - "Русский" и формируется сигнал на его втором выходе -"Латинский", Этот сигнал подготавливает к открыванию элемент И 16. ВФормирователе 19 по срезу входноготактового импульса устанавливается вединичное состояние счетчик 20, сигнал с выхода его первого разряда подается на первый вход мажоритарногоэлемента 21, на второй вход которого 1подается инверсный тактовый импульсс выхода элемента НЕ 10. Мажоритарныйэлемент 21 обеспечивает формированиевыходного импульса, длительность которого равна длительности тактовогоимпульса и не зависит от момента сброса управляющего сигнала с выхода счетчика 20. Элемент 21 открывается присовпадении на его входах двух сигналовиз трех: сигнала с выхода счетчика 2520 и элемента НЕ 1 О и самоблокируетсяпо третьему входу, Выходной импульсэлемента 21 обнуляет счетчик 20, нозасчет самоблокировки продолжаетудерживать элемент 21 в открытом сос- З 0тоянии на время действия инверсноготактового импульса с выхода элементаНЕ 10. Таким образом, формирователь19 формирует импульс по срезу сигнала с выхода элемента И 15. Этот импульс проходит через элемент И 16 навходы всех элементов ИЛИ 18, навыходах которого Формируется код ре.гистрового признака "Латинский". Кроме того, этот импульс через элемент 40И 9 обнуляет триггер 11, которыйснова переключает шину тактовых импульсов с элемента И 15 на элементИ 14, и описанный. процесс повторяется, При этом на выходы устройствапоследовательно выдаются кодовые комбинации массива латинских символов,После выдачи этого массива содержимое счетчика 5 снова увеличиваетсяна единицу. В этом состоянии на выходе дешифратора 6 формируется сигнал"Цифра", который подготавливает коткрыванию элемент И 17. Аналогичнопосле установки триггера 11 в единичное состояние импульс Формирователя19 через элементы И 17 и ИЛИ 18 выдает во внешнее устройство код регистрового признака "Цифра", а затемвесь массив цифровых символов в ИТК. После выдачи массива цифровых символов счетчик 5 устанавливается в положение "Три", на четвертом выходе дешифратора 6 формируется сигнал "Конец теста", который подается на мажоритарный элемент 13. На второй вход элемента 13 подается импульс с выхода элемента И 15. Мажоритарный элемент 13 работает аналогично эле" менту 21. Импульс с выхода элемента 13 самоблокирует его и обнуляет триггер 7 и счетчик 5, Устройство возвращается в исходное состояние.Формула изобретенияУстройство для формирования тестов, содержащее первый счетчик, разрядные выходы которого соединены с информационными входами первого дешифратора, второй счетчик, первый элемент И, коммутатор, группу элементов ИЛИ, о т л и ч а ю щ е е с я тем, что, с целью сокращения времени Формирования теста, в него введены три триггера, второй дешифратор, элементы И с второго по пятый, три элемента НЕ, мажоритарный элемент и Формирователь импульсов, причем вход пучка устройства соединен с единичным входом первого триггера, выход которого соединен с В-входом второго триггера и первым входом первого элемента И, выход которого соединен с нулевым входом третьего триггера, инверсный и прямой выходы которого соединены с первыми входами второго и третьего элементов И соответственно, вторые входы которых соединены с выходом второго триггера, вход которого соединен с тактовым входом устройства, третьими входами второго и третьего элементов И и через первый элемент НЕ - с входом разрешения Формирователя импульсов, информационный вход которого соединен с выходом третьего элемента И, первым входом мажоритарного элемента, тактовым входом второго счетчика и нулевым входом первого цчетчика, выход второго элемента И соединен с тактовым входом первого счетчика и через второй элемент НЕ - с входом разрешения коммутатора, информационные входы которого соединены с разрядными выходами первого счетчика, выходы коммутатора соединены с первыми входами элементов ИЛИ группы, первый выход первого дешиФратора через третий элемент НЕсоединен со стробирующим входом коммутатора, второй выход первого дешифратора соединен с единичным входомтретьего триггера, разрядные выходывторого счетчика соединены с информационными входами второго дешифратора,первый, второй и третий выходы которого соединены с выходами кода призкака типа теста устройства и соединены с первыми входами четвертого ипятого элементов И соответственно,вторые входы которых соединены с ВУ и/п Разряды кода5 4 3 2 Ф комбинациив ИТК20 0 О 0 О 1 О 0 0 1 0 ,0 О О 1 1 1 1 О 1 .О 1 1 0 1 1 15 10 26 зо (цф) 27 1 1 1 О О 28 1 1 1 0 29 О 30 1444782выходом формирователя импульсов ивторым входом первого элемента И,четвертый выход второго дешифраторасоединен с вторым входом мажоритарного элемента, выход которого соединенс третьим входом мажоритарного элемента и нулевыми входами первого триггера и второго счетчика, а выходычетвертого и пятого элементов И соединены с вторыми входами и третьимивходами элементов ИЛИ группы соответ;ственно, выходы которых соединены сгруппой тестовых выходов устройства.1444782 оставитель А,Сиехред А,Кравчук кая Корректор В,Бутяга песив дакт Тираж 704 ПодписноеНИИПИ Государственного комитета СССРпо делам изобретений и открытий35, Москва, Ж, Раушская наб., д. 4/5 Заказ 6507/4 3 г роизводственно-полиграфическое предприяти
СмотретьЗаявка
4286000, 20.07.1987
ПРЕДПРИЯТИЕ ПЯ А-3706
ДРУЗЬ ЛЕОНИД ВОЛЬФОВИЧ, ДАЛМАТКИНА АЛЕКСАНДРА ВАСИЛЬЕВНА
МПК / Метки
МПК: G06F 11/26
Метки: тестов, формирования
Опубликовано: 15.12.1988
Код ссылки
<a href="https://patents.su/5-1444782-ustrojjstvo-dlya-formirovaniya-testov.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для формирования тестов</a>
Предыдущий патент: Устройство для формирования тестов
Следующий патент: Устройство для контроля микропроцессора
Случайный патент: Способ получения натурального каучука и гуттаперчи из каучуконосных и гуттоносных растений